Understanding Garage Door Safety Standards
Understanding Garage Door Safety Standards is paramount before purchasing or installing a new garage door system. The International Residential Code (IRC) sets key safety standards for garage doors, focusing on features that protect against entrapment and impact hazards. These include emergency release mechanisms, which allow quick disengagement in case of malfunction or accidental closure, and strong, well-designed hardware capable of withstanding significant force.
Garage Door Repair professionals often emphasize the importance of compliance with these standards to ensure a safe and secure environment for homeowners and their families. Investing in garage doors that meet or exceed these safety guidelines not only protects against potential injuries but also adds value to your property, as safer homes are generally more attractive to buyers in the long run.

Enhanced Visibility: Lights and Sensors
Garage door systems equipped with enhanced visibility features offer significant safety improvements, especially during night-time operations or in low-light conditions. One of the primary tools for achieving this is through the strategic placement of lights and sensors. Bright, well-placed lighting ensures your garage is illuminated, allowing you to clearly see any potential hazards or obstructions. This can prevent accidents involving the door or personal injuries caused by unexpected movements.
Additionally, sensors play a crucial role in enhancing safety. Photoelectric sensors, for instance, detect the presence of objects and individuals in the door’s path, automatically stopping the door’s movement to avoid collisions. These sensors are particularly useful when children or pets wander into the garage area. Advanced Technology: Smart Garage Doors
In today’s digital era, advanced technology has made its way into even the most mundane household systems, and garage doors are no exception. Smart garage door systems, a significant development in Garage Door Repair, offer homeowners enhanced safety features that traditional models lack. These innovative doors can be controlled remotely via smartphone apps, allowing users to open or close them from anywhere at any time. This not only provides convenience but also adds an extra layer of security, as homeowners can monitor their garage’s status and prevent unauthorized access.
Moreover, smart garage doors often come equipped with advanced sensors and cameras that detect potential hazards. These systems can automatically reverse a door if it encounters an obstacle during closure, preventing accidents and damage. Some models even include motion sensors that trigger lights to turn on when movement is detected, improving both security and energy efficiency.
